A kind of moveable stride thrustor
Technical field
The utility model relates to a kind of bridge construction device, in particular to a kind of moveable stride thrustor.
Background technique
Due to being needed in present many bridge construction process across existing urban road line, wherein urban transportation main line Importance it is high irreplaceable, if block it is larger to people's lives work influence, other bridge construction assembling techniques are difficult to It realizes.Therefore need to by Bridge Design be steel structural form, short construction period, at the same need using moveable stride pushing tow fill It sets, just complete of short duration block, the rapid construction when night traffic flow is smaller, while not influencing normal traffic on daytime.The prior art The middle vertical top lift there are in jack pushing tow stroke is not able to satisfy different operating conditions, does not have versatility and structural instability The disadvantages of, Variable Section Steel box beam can not be well adapted to.
Utility model content
The utility model provides a kind of moveable stride thrustor, can for the movement of bridge, the heavily loaded component of building To improve the reliability of device.
The utility model in order to solve the above problem the technical solution adopted is that:
A kind of moveable stride thrustor, including stride thrustor, bearing beam, reaction frame and branch cushion block, the step The upper end for carrying out thrustor is provided with bearing beam, and steel box-girder is provided with above the bearing beam, is additionally provided with use below the steel box-girder The reaction frame of counter-force is provided when giving the backhaul of stride thrustor, the both ends of institute's steel box-girder are additionally provided with to fill in stride pushing tow The branch cushion block of support force is provided when putting back into journey.
More preferably, the area of section of the bearing beam and the contact surface of stride thrustor upper end is greater than bearing beam and stride pushing tow The contact surface area of device upper end.
More preferably, the reaction frame has supporting beam and floor stringer, and the upper end of the supporting beam is connected on steel box-girder, institute The side for stating supporting beam is connected with one end of floor stringer, and the other end of the floor stringer is connected on steel box-girder to form triangle sky Between.
More preferably, the stride thrustor has pedestal, vertical lifting hydraulic cylinder, transverse shifting hydraulic cylinder and longitudinal shifting Hydrodynamic cylinder pressure is horizontally arranged with slideway on the pedestal, and the pedestal is provided with transverse shifting hydraulic cylinder in lateral side, One end of the transverse shifting hydraulic cylinder is provided with sliding case compatible with slideway, and it is hydraulic to be provided with vertical lifting in the sliding case Cylinder, the longitudinal direction side of the sliding case are provided with the longitudinal movement hydraulic cylinder connecting with the side wall of vertical lifting hydraulic cylinder.

Specific embodiment
With reference to the accompanying drawing, a specific embodiment of the utility model is described in detail, it is to be understood that this The protection scope of utility model is not limited by the specific implementation.
As shown in Figure 1 to Figure 3, a kind of moveable stride thrustor provided by the embodiment of the utility model, including step It carries out thrustor 1, bearing beam 2, reaction frame 3 and branch cushion block 4, the upper end of the stride thrustor 1 and is provided with bearing beam 2, the pad It is provided with steel box-girder 5 above beam 2, provides counter-force when be additionally provided with below the steel box-girder 5 to stride 1 backhaul of thrustor Reaction frame 3, the both ends of institute's steel box-girder 5 be additionally provided in stride 1 backhaul of thrustor provide support force branch cushion block 4。
When it is implemented, the area of section of the bearing beam 2 and the contact surface of 1 upper end of stride thrustor be greater than bearing beam 2 with The contact surface area of 1 upper end of stride thrustor.
When it is implemented, the reaction frame 3 has supporting beam and floor stringer, the upper end of the supporting beam is connected to steel box-girder On 5, the side of the supporting beam is connected with one end of floor stringer, and the other end of the floor stringer is connected on steel box-girder 5 with shape At triangular space.
When it is implemented, the stride thrustor 1 has pedestal 1-1, vertical lifting hydraulic cylinder 1-3, transverse shifting liquid It is horizontally arranged with slideway on cylinder pressure 1-4 and longitudinal movement hydraulic cylinder 1-5, the pedestal 1-1, the pedestal 1-1 is in transverse direction Side is provided with transverse shifting hydraulic cylinder 1-4, and one end of the transverse shifting hydraulic cylinder 1-4 is provided with cunning compatible with slideway It is provided with vertical lifting hydraulic cylinder 1-3 in case 1-2, the sliding case 1-2, the longitudinal direction side of the sliding case 1-2 is provided with and vertically mentions Rise the longitudinal movement hydraulic cylinder 1-5 of the side wall connection of hydraulic cylinder 1-3.
In the above-mentioned technical solutions, the stride thrustor 1 has vertical, horizontal and vertical walking and regulatory function, The bearing beam 2 is welding for steel structure structural member, is mounted on walking jack, and walking jack top surface forced area is increased Meet each working condition requirement greatly, the reaction frame 3 is formed by welding for steel structure, by being connected as walking with 5 bottom surface of steel box-girder Counter-force is provided when jack backhaul, the branch cushion block 4 is steel construction piece, is connected to girder steel bottom surface, is advanced in walking jack After one stroke, branch cushion block 4 is supported in ground and provides support pad effect when vertical jack is fallen, and the steel box-girder 5 can be to appoint It what is the need for and vertically move object.
The workflow of the utility model are as follows:
S1, the vertical top lifting of stride thrustor 1,5 bottom surface of steel box-girder and branch cushion block 4 come to nothing with ground;
S2,1 pushing steel box girder 5 of stride thrustor, one stroke of advance;
S3, the vertical backhaul of stride thrustor 1, steel box-girder 5 and branch cushion block 4 are fallen back on ground again;
The longitudinal backhaul of S4, stride thrustor 1, due to the effect of reaction frame 3, backhaul mode is stride thrustor 1 Pedestal 1-1 one stroke of advance, reaches original state again;
S5, S1 is repeated to the advance of S4 step pushing tow.
